Easy Pizza Roses

These easy pizza roses are a fun, creative twist on classic pizza, with cheesy, saucy goodness wrapped in a beautiful rose shape. Perfect for parties, snacks, or casual gatherings.

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 25 minutes
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 10 to 12 pizza roses

Ingredients

  • 1 lb pizza dough
  • 1/2 cup pizza sauce
  • 1 1/2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 4050 slices of pepperoni
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p Italian seasoning
  • 2 tbsp grated Parmesan cheese

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C) and lightly grease a muffin tin.
  2. Roll out the pizza dough into a thin rectangle and cut into long strips.
  3. Spread a thin layer of pizza sauce along each strip.
  4. S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ese evenly over the sauce.
  5. Place pepperoni slices slightly overlapping along one edge of each strip.
  6. Roll up each strip from one end to form a rose shape and place into the muffin tin.
  7. Brush tops lightly with olive oil and sprinkle with Italian seasoning and Parmesan cheese.
  8. Bake for 20–25 minutes until golden and bubbly.
  9. Let cool slightly before serving.

Notes

  • Swap pepperoni for sausage or veggies like mushrooms and bell peppers.
  • Use crescent roll dough for a softer texture.
  •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
  • Reheat in the oven at 350°F (175°C) to keep them crisp.
  • Serve with dipping sauces like marinara or garlic butter.
